2013年8月現在無料で利用できるJAVA paas OpenShiftへの引っ越しNo6

ログの出し方

参考にしたサイトは、こちら 
=> http://cloud.dzone.com/articles/application-level-logging


参考にして、上記のサイトの通りに作成したプロジェクトファイルは、以下
https://www.dropbox.com/s/gn8u2jrrv59olmi/Jboss_Log.zip

これをデプロイして、コマンドラインで、
rhc tail <アプリケーション名>
を実行しておく。

WEBサイトを開いて、Click here to Invoke Logger
をクリックすると、コマンドラインにログが表示されます。

このログ出しを利用すれば、System.out.println();だけでなく
エラーが出た場合でもログに表示してくれます。

利用のポイントは、

全てのソースコード
 import org.apache.commons.logging.Log;
 import org.apache.commons.logging.LogFactory;
を書く事と
class名の下に
 private static final long serialVersionUID = 1L;
 private Log log = LogFactory.getLog("test");
を書けば、全てのアプリでログが出力できます。


ちなみに僕が現在作成中のアプリでも同じ応用をしてますので、参考に
https://www.dropbox.com/s/7phr0lgwilumv5r/sinchanfx1.zip


自分の必要な技術だけをインターネットで調べて、作成したアプリなので、
難しいことは、わかりません。


321
430 20130811